Bill Bradley has some things to say about the Knicks
Before Bill Bradley was a U.S. Senator from New Jersey, he was a two-time NBA champion for the New York Knicks.
He's been in attendance at MSG for these Knicks' NBA Finals run.
On Bloomberg's "The Close," Bradley discussed the Knicks' recent success, highlighting how Jalen Brunson gave up millions in free agency to allow the team more financial flexibility to build a stronger roster. He emphasized that this special group's dedication and shared beliefs have led to their success, which resonates positively with New Yorkers.
